Transaction 93b3ca658c324814a08c61a7cd8a048ab688f81c5d3fff133eebf48aea11af9e
1 Input
1 Output
-
93b3ca658c324814a08c61a7cd8a048ab688f81c5d3fff133eebf48aea11af9e:0
- value
- 923394
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fdf8cb0d2964d95c0a206c7fbae9fa06ccc39405 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q9szzATeKPTQ4o7kUqnUTuRhGxV1piRzj